A principal found guilty of raping one pupil and indecently assaulting another is out on bail after appealing his sentence.

Theuns Botha, former headmaster of Hoer Volkskool in Heidelberg, Gauteng, had served three months of his 11-year sentence before he was released yesterday on bail of R5000.

Botha was granted leave to appeal his conviction and sentence by the North Gauteng High Court in Pretoria, leading to his bail application, which was granted by Benoni Magistrate Ian Cox.

Botha will appear in the high court on March 31 to appeal his sentence.

Last September, Cox found Botha guilty of sexually abusing two former pupils. In November, he sentenced Botha to 11 years in prison.
